**Q: Can the night shift access the server room after hours?**

A: Yes, but only for logged maintenance tasks or alarm callouts. The server room on Basement Level 1 of Drayfield Court is badge-restricted between 22:00 and 06:00. Record every entry in the Nightbook before going in, and never prop the door. If your badge is declined, the secondary keypad accepts the after-hours code below.

turnstile pass: bdg-X-66

# Building Access — Contractor First Week (Night Shift)

Contractor Dale Whitmore (Ferro Mechanical) is on site overnight through Friday fitting the new air handlers on level B2. No permanent badge yet. Check photo ID against the visitor log, issue a temp lanyard, escort to the plant-room door. He'll need the keypad code below.

door code, hahag-tagef: bdg-OAWSKZ-89993088

Before promoting the Gravenmill metrics sidecar, confirm the aggregation window matches the collector's expectation (60s, not 30s). New folks: a mismatch here silently halves reported throughput and nobody notices for days. Run the parity check script and confirm counters line up with the Holt dashboard. Record the verified artifact using the token that appears below.

pipeline stamp: htk14_40eecfa1a6c1a3

TICKET — Missed pick-up, notarised deed. Courier from Velgrath Transit did not arrive for the 14:00 slot at Bay 3. The deed for the Ormwick parcel transfer is still in the secure drawer, sealed and countersigned. Legal at Harfell & Dray wants it moving today; no second miss. Rebooked for 17:30, same bay. Hold the envelope yourself until then. Confirm with the rider before release using the instruction below.

drop instructions, hahip-badug: the quenox ralath courier leaves the kaseth fraiel rusiel tameth belys istdor ralion giliel ledger at gate 7830 under passcode 165413

**Q: Why did my request get a 429 from the Tollgate gateway?**

Tollgate enforces per-service token buckets: 200 requests/minute default, bursts up to 50. Limits are keyed on the calling service identity, not IP. If you're reviewing code that retries on 429, check it honors the Retry-After header and backs off exponentially — hammering the gateway triggers a temporary ban. Custom limits require a quota entry in the gateway config repo, approved by the platform team. For quota increases or disputes, email the gateway owners at the address below.

escalation mailbox, fahaf-bajep: druael@lumiccorp.internal